WebIn the antebellum era—that is, in the years before the Civil War—American planters in the South continued to grow Chesapeake tobacco and Carolina rice as they had in the colonial era. Cotton, however, emerged as the antebellum South’s major commercial crop, eclipsing tobacco, rice, and sugar in economic importance. WebCotton is grown in 17 states and is a major crop in 14. Its growing season of approximately 150 to 180 days is the longest of any annually planted crop in the country. WebAug 1, 2024 · Cotton is grown in warm climates. Tropical and subtropical regions of the world like India, Egypt, Southern United States, Uzbekistan, and China are producing most of the cotton. The cotton plant is grown from seeds and we get fabric from its flower. The plant produces balls of fluffy white fibers known as ‘lint’. WebBy 1850, of the 3.2 million slaves in the country’s fifteen slave states, 1.8 million were producing cotton; by 1860, slave labor was producing over two billion pounds of cotton per year. A native of the Caribbean and Central America, cotton is a perennial shrub in U.S. Department of Agriculture hardiness zones 8 through 11. Does cotton grow in the winter? Cotton does not grow when temperatures fall below 60°F.
